]> git.baikalelectronics.ru Git - kernel.git/commit
RDMA/irdma: Add irdma Kconfig/Makefile and remove i40iw
authorShiraz Saleem <shiraz.saleem@intel.com>
Wed, 2 Jun 2021 20:51:37 +0000 (15:51 -0500)
committerJason Gunthorpe <jgg@nvidia.com>
Wed, 2 Jun 2021 23:06:36 +0000 (20:06 -0300)
commitfa0cf568fd76550c1ddb806c03a65a1a4a1ea909
tree8294600e7e95165205759ce379893db8f577e234
parent48d6b3336a9fc570b48126c4409abf94dd5c5e8a
RDMA/irdma: Add irdma Kconfig/Makefile and remove i40iw

Add Kconfig and Makefile to build irdma driver.

Remove i40iw driver and add an alias in irdma.

Remove legacy exported symbols i40e_register_client
and i40e_unregister_client from i40e as they are no
longer used.

irdma is the replacement driver that supports X722.

Link: https://lore.kernel.org/r/20210602205138.889-16-shiraz.saleem@intel.com
Signed-off-by: Shiraz Saleem <shiraz.saleem@intel.com>
Signed-off-by: Jason Gunthorpe <jgg@nvidia.com>
38 files changed:
Documentation/ABI/stable/sysfs-class-infiniband
MAINTAINERS
drivers/infiniband/Kconfig
drivers/infiniband/hw/Makefile
drivers/infiniband/hw/i40iw/Kconfig [deleted file]
drivers/infiniband/hw/i40iw/Makefile [deleted file]
drivers/infiniband/hw/i40iw/i40iw.h [deleted file]
drivers/infiniband/hw/i40iw/i40iw_cm.c [deleted file]
drivers/infiniband/hw/i40iw/i40iw_cm.h [deleted file]
drivers/infiniband/hw/i40iw/i40iw_ctrl.c [deleted file]
drivers/infiniband/hw/i40iw/i40iw_d.h [deleted file]
drivers/infiniband/hw/i40iw/i40iw_hmc.c [deleted file]
drivers/infiniband/hw/i40iw/i40iw_hmc.h [deleted file]
drivers/infiniband/hw/i40iw/i40iw_hw.c [deleted file]
drivers/infiniband/hw/i40iw/i40iw_main.c [deleted file]
drivers/infiniband/hw/i40iw/i40iw_osdep.h [deleted file]
drivers/infiniband/hw/i40iw/i40iw_p.h [deleted file]
drivers/infiniband/hw/i40iw/i40iw_pble.c [deleted file]
drivers/infiniband/hw/i40iw/i40iw_pble.h [deleted file]
drivers/infiniband/hw/i40iw/i40iw_puda.c [deleted file]
drivers/infiniband/hw/i40iw/i40iw_puda.h [deleted file]
drivers/infiniband/hw/i40iw/i40iw_register.h [deleted file]
drivers/infiniband/hw/i40iw/i40iw_status.h [deleted file]
drivers/infiniband/hw/i40iw/i40iw_type.h [deleted file]
drivers/infiniband/hw/i40iw/i40iw_uk.c [deleted file]
drivers/infiniband/hw/i40iw/i40iw_user.h [deleted file]
drivers/infiniband/hw/i40iw/i40iw_utils.c [deleted file]
drivers/infiniband/hw/i40iw/i40iw_verbs.c [deleted file]
drivers/infiniband/hw/i40iw/i40iw_verbs.h [deleted file]
drivers/infiniband/hw/i40iw/i40iw_vf.c [deleted file]
drivers/infiniband/hw/i40iw/i40iw_vf.h [deleted file]
drivers/infiniband/hw/i40iw/i40iw_virtchnl.c [deleted file]
drivers/infiniband/hw/i40iw/i40iw_virtchnl.h [deleted file]
drivers/infiniband/hw/irdma/Kconfig [new file with mode: 0644]
drivers/infiniband/hw/irdma/Makefile [new file with mode: 0644]
drivers/net/ethernet/intel/i40e/i40e_client.c
include/linux/net/intel/i40e_client.h
include/uapi/rdma/i40iw-abi.h [deleted file]